First Manhattan's HOG Position: Q2 2023 in Review

First Manhattan sold out of Harley-Davidson (HOG) in Q2 2023, closing a stake of 440 shares — an estimated $16.7K sold.

First Manhattan first reported a position in HOG in Q4 2013 and held it in 11 quarters. The position peaked at $134K in Q2 2014. 429 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old HOG as of Q2 2023.
